When expressing "present" in Japanese, you must carefully distinguish between "プレゼント", "現状", "差し出す", "現し世" based on context.
- プレゼント (プレゼント (purezento) - Level: N5): Maps to "present, gift" and is used when A common loanword from English 'present'. Refers to a gift given to someone, often for birthdays or special occasions. Often used with verbs like あげる.
- 現状 (げんじょう (genjō) - Level: N2): Maps to "present situation, status quo" and is used when Refers to the current state or condition of affairs. Often implies a need for change or evaluation..
- 差し出す (さしだす (sashidasu) - Level: N2): Maps to "to present, to submit, to hold out (one's hand)" and is used when 物を相手の方へ向けて前に出す、あるいは書類などを提出する際に使われます。/ Used when holding something out towards someone, or when submitting documents..

Context for "プレゼント"
誕生日プレゼントをもらいました。
I received a birthday present.
Context for "現状"
現状維持ではいけない。改善が必要だ。
Maintaining the status quo is not good. Improvement is needed.
Context for "差し出す"
名刺を差し出す。
Present one's business card.
